Following tea party complaints, IRS admits 'mistakes'
cnn ^ | 5/10/2013 | Ashley Killough

Posted on 05/10/2013 6:38:00 PM PDT by tobyhill

Responding to a flurry of complaints from conservative groups seeking tax-exempt status, the Internal Revenue Service admitted Friday it made "mistakes" in the last few years while trying to process those requests.

Multiple tea party groups reported significant delays and excessive questioning from IRS officials while trying to obtain 501(c)(4) status.
